Human rights commission calls on El Salvador to end state of emergency
SAN SALVADOR, Sept 4 (Reuters) - El Salvador should end a long-running state of emergency and reinstate suspended constitutional rights after achieving significant security gains due to its anti-gang crackdown, a prominent human rights commission said on Wednesday.
